A member asked:

Have lump by csection cut that i had 6mnths ago.half of the lump is underneath the right side of cut.its sort of hard and when press on it it hurts?

2 doctors weighed in across 2 answers

Painful lump: Let's face it… somebody made a big hole in your abdomen lol. The healing time for people and very but typically i tell patients that you'll know that you've been cut for at least six months to a year. The fact that you have a localized lump raises the possibility of 1. A hernia 2. A suture granuloma-google it 3. Endometriosis in the scar-watch and see if the pain comes and goes. Delayed infection: Or bleeding are possibilities. Incisional hernia not likely if it is a transverse incision. Your obstetrician should be able to tell you for sure.
